Just arrived, tried it out, quite pleased!Unit is slightly smaller than anticipated (great!). Pull-out extension for larger cards doesn't go very far, so you're not going to be shuffling Giant Uno cards with it. (Yeah, that's a thing.)Ours arrived with the clear plastic "window" offset and stuck to the side. We gently peeled it up and put it in the right place. Not removing any stars for that.It arrived with enough charge to do some experimenting. (We like the USB-C charging port!)You really want to divide into equal stacks, as any extra on one side will just be placed on top of the pile. So set the stacks on the table and slide cards across to make equal height before putting them on the shuffler. Messy piles may not feed as well, because cards may not be on the feed wheels.It's pretty speedy and reasonably quiet (slightly louder than hand-shuffling). We enjoyed watching it.The shuffler is designed to handle 2 decks, but we like to play Canasta and Hand & Foot, using many decks of cards (I think 6 decks). We often divide the cards among three people shuffling and repeatedly pass half our piles to each other, so we wondered how well this would handle large numbers of cards. We've tried a different shuffler with a larger capacity, but found it too unreliable to keep using, so we were willing to try this 2-deck shuffler that has better reviews.The first constraint is that there's only so much room under the device for the pile of shuffled cards. The machine may stop/jam when it runs out of space. The jam was trivial to clear when picking up the shuffler.We tried suspending the shuffler on boxes to give more space underneath.The next issue is that the sloped input trays don't support tall stacks of cards, so the vibration of shuffling makes the taller cards slide in. Poorly aligned stacks can cause uneven shuffling, as the wheels may not get a card every time.We don't have a solution for that yet - support the stacks by hand? add something to support them? just use it to shuffle smaller stacks multiple times? We'll see!Glad to have it, and looking forward to game night!
